Situated in the Baltic region of northeastern Europe and neighboring Latvia, Poland, Belarus, and Russia, the Republic of Lithuania remained an important export-driven economy in 2025. During the year, Lithuania exported goods worth approximately US$41.6 billion to international markets.


Compared with $40.7 billion in 2021, the total value of Lithuanian exports increased by 2.3% over five years. On a year-over-year basis, export revenues also rose by 4.5% from $39.8 billion in 2024.


Lithuania uses the euro as its official currency. In 2025, the euro appreciated by 4.4% against the US dollar compared with the previous year, slightly increasing the cost of Lithuanian exports for international buyers using US dollars.

Lithuania's Main Export Markets

The latest country-level trade statistics show that 70.2% of Lithuania's exports were purchased by importers in Latvia, Poland, Germany, the Netherlands, Estonia, the United States, the United Kingdom, Sweden, Ukraine, France, Norway, and Denmark.


Among these destinations, Latvia was Lithuania's largest export market, accounting for 12.4% of total exports. Poland followed with 10.2%, while Germany represented 9% of Lithuanian export value.


From a regional perspective, Europe remained the dominant destination for Lithuanian goods, receiving 84.9% of total export value. Asian markets accounted for 6.3%, while North America absorbed another 5.3%.


Smaller portions of Lithuania's exports were directed toward Africa, Latin America, and Oceania, including Australia and New Zealand.


Lithuania officially joined the European Union on May 1, 2004. In 2025, fellow EU member states purchased 69.5% of Lithuania's exports, up from 67.2% in the previous year.


With a population of around 2.9 million people, Lithuania's exports in 2025 translated to approximately $14,400 per capita, higher than the $13,800 recorded in 2024.


Lithuania's Top 10 Exports

The following product categories generated the highest export values for Lithuania in 2025:

1. Mineral fuels including oil: US$5.8 billion (14% of total exports)

2. Electrical machinery and equipment: $3.5 billion (8.4%)

3. Furniture, bedding, lighting, signs, and prefabricated buildings: $3.3 billion (7.9%)

4. Vehicles: $2.4 billion (5.8%)

5. Plastics and plastic articles: $2.3 billion (5.4%)

6. Machinery including computers: $2.2 billion (5.3%)

7. Wood: $1.6 billion (4%)

8. Pharmaceuticals: $1.5 billion (3.6%)

9. Optical, technical, and medical apparatus: $1.3 billion (3.2%)

10. Fertilizers: $1.1 billion (2.6%)

Together, Lithuania's top 10 export categories accounted for approximately 60.1% of the country's total export value in 2025.


Among these sectors, fertilizers recorded the strongest annual growth, rising by 49.5% compared with 2024. Optical, technical, and medical apparatus ranked second with an 11.5% increase, while pharmaceutical exports expanded by 10.7% year over year.


The only major export category that declined was plastics and plastic articles, which fell by 1.3% from the previous year.


Lithuania's Leading Export Products by 4-Digit HTS Codes

At the more detailed four-digit Harmonized Tariff System level, Lithuania's most valuable export products in 2025 included:

· Processed petroleum oils

· Miscellaneous furniture

· Medication mixes in dosage form

· Cars

· Wheat

· Cigars, cigarellos, and cigarettes

· Fertilizer mixes

· Phone devices including smartphones

· Seats excluding barber or dentist chairs

· Polyacetal ether carbonates


Collectively, these detailed product categories represented over 29% of Lithuania's total export sales. Lithuania's export structure highlights strong competitiveness in energy-related products, industrial manufacturing, furniture production, pharmaceuticals, and agricultural goods.
